Linguistic Roots
Originating from the Arabic language, the name Tayyaba is derived from the root word 'ṭ-y-b,' which signifies goodness, purity, and wholesomeness. This root is foundational in many Arabic words, reflecting positive attributes and virtuous qualities.
In Arabic morphology, the root 'ṭ-y-b' forms various nouns, adjectives, and verbs, all emphasizing moral and physical purity. For instance, the word 'ṭayyib' means 'good' or 'delicious,' while 'ṭayyibah' refers to something good or pure in the feminine form. The linguistic construction underscores the value placed on virtuousness and integrity within the Arabic lexicon.

Quranic References
Tayyaba is often referenced in the Quran to underscore themes of purity and moral rectitude, thereby enhancing its religious significance.
The term 'Tayyaba' itself is derived from 'Tayyib', which is frequently used in Quranic verses to denote something pure, good, and wholesome. For instance, Quranic passages such as Surah Al-Baqarah (2:168) and Surah An-Nur (24:26) emphasize the importance of purity in both physical and moral contexts.
These references are not mere linguistic uses but convey a deeper ethical framework that aligns with Islamic teachings. The recurrence of 'Tayyib' in the Quran highlights its pivotal role in guiding Muslims towards a life of virtue and righteousness, consequently reinforcing the name Tayyaba's profound religious significance.

Regional Name Variations
Regional variations of the name Tayyaba often reflect the linguistic and cultural diversity of different geographical areas, resulting in unique adaptations and localized nicknames.
In South Asia, particularly Pakistan and India, the name may be shortened to 'Tayyab' or 'Tayyabi' as affectionate nicknames.
In Arabic-speaking regions, variations such as 'Tayyibah' or 'Tayba' may arise, influenced by local dialects and pronunciation norms.
Meanwhile, in Western countries, where the name is less common, it may be adapted to simpler forms like 'Taya' or 'Tay'.
These regional variations not only demonstrate the flexibility of the name Tayyaba but also highlight the cultural integration and personalization inherent in naming practices across different societies.
